Why the installer matters more than most homeowners expect

Solar looks basic from the street. Panels go on the roof covering, an inverter takes place the wall, the meter obtains updated, and your utility expense decreases. In practice, there are several factors where a job can go sideways.

I have seen strong proposals break down due to the fact that the sales agent promised a layout that the installation team later said would not fit. I have actually seen house owners choose the most affordable quote, only to learn after signing that the electrical panel required a significant upgrade that was never ever gone over throughout the website visit. I have actually additionally seen exceptional local solar panel installers conserve a difficult task by catching roof covering problems prior to work began, readjusting system dimension to match real use, and browsing utility documentation with almost no rubbing for the homeowner.

A smooth photovoltaic panel install depends on job that most clients never ever see. The best companies are good at both the visible and the unnoticeable parts of the process. They place equipment neatly, however they likewise submit precise license collections, tag circuits properly, coordinate assessments, and explain system surveillance in simple language.

That is what you wish to buy.

Start with fit, not simply price

The fastest means to get overwhelmed is to gather five quotes that all make use of different assumptions. One system is large. One more omits surveillance. A third quote assumes suitable sunlight problems that your roof simply does not have. A 4th appearances inexpensive until you observe that the craftsmanship warranty is much shorter than the others.

Before you contrast numbers, figure out whether the firm is even a great fit for your home. Are they experienced with homes like yours, roofings like yours, and circuit box like yours? Do they frequently deal with tasks in Auburn, or are they marketing generally throughout a huge region with farmed out crews that might never ever have actually worked in your community before?

Fit shows up in the questions they ask. A strong installer will certainly request for your use background, not simply your most current costs. They will wish to know whether you prepare to buy an electric vehicle, include cooling, change gas home appliances, or remain in the home for the long-term. Those information affect system sizing. If the conversation leaps directly to financing before anybody has actually assessed the home, deal with that as a warning sign.

What a credible site analysis looks like

The website see is where solid solar panel providers separate themselves from aggressive sales teams. A proper analysis needs to feel systematic. Somebody must consider the roof problem, step useful area, review shading at various times of year, examine the main circuit box, and go over where inverters and disconnects would be placed.

You do not need a lecture loaded with technical lingo, yet you do deserve specifics. If an agent claims your roof covering is perfect, ask why. If they state a certain production number is likely, ask what assumptions support it. If they advise a battery, ask whether it is for backup power, time-of-use savings, or future versatility. Different goals ask for various designs.

A site assessment need to additionally appear constraints early. Perhaps the south-facing roof airplane is partially shaded by mature trees. Possibly the electrical panel is full. Possibly the roofing system has only a few years of life left. None of those concerns must automatically eliminate a solar job, but they should change the conversation. The very best solar panel installers are candid concerning compromises. They do not hide the difficult parts.

The quote ought to be described sufficient to be useful

An excellent proposition is clear. It tells you the equipment being set up, the projected system dimension, anticipated production, presumptions about shielding and alignment, service warranties, timeline, and total cost. It should also explain whether tax obligation credit histories, utility cost savings price quotes, and financing presumptions are consisted of or just illustrated.

Too several home owners wind up contrasting presentation quality instead of project top quality. One quote gets here in a sleek app with shiny graphics. One more comes in a plain PDF. The prettier proposal is not always far better. The question is whether the details are total and defensible.

When reviewing quotes for solar panel installation Auburn jobs, pay attention to what is missing out on. Some propositions play down main panel upgrades, roof exemptions, attic room gain access to complications, trenching, keeping an eye on subscriptions, or battery allowing information. A reduced bid can end up being pricey if every real-world issue turns into a change order.

Experience with roofing is a major differentiator

A planetary system rests on top of your home, but in lots of ways it behaves like part of the roof and component of the electrical system at the very same time. That is why roof covering awareness matters so much.

A mindful installer considers roof shingles problem, blinking information, penetrations, rafter spacing, and the continuing to be life of the roof covering. They do not treat the roof as an empty surface. If the roofing is most likely to require substitute in a few years, the honest advice might be to re-roof very first and mount solar after. That is not constantly what a property owner intends to hear, but it can conserve thousands later.

I have actually seen tasks where proprietors pushed ahead on an aging roof to capture instant financial savings. 2 years later, they had to spend for panel removal and reinstallation during reroofing. In a lot of cases, the mathematics would have been much better if the roof had actually been taken care of initially. Great solar panel installers bring this up early because they understand it affects the long-lasting business economics of the system.

Warranties must be read with a cynical eye

Solar proposals often state a number of layers of guarantee. There may be a producer warranty on the panels, another on the inverter, and a craftsmanship service warranty from the installer. Those are not interchangeable.

A long tools guarantee appears excellent, yet if the installer has a weak solution process, the service warranty might be irritating to use. You would like to know who diagnoses a trouble, that pays labor, and for how long a service reaction generally takes. Some business are exceptional at shutting sales and reduce at supporting installed systems. Others have smaller marketing budget plans but strong service departments.

There is also a difference between a manufacturing estimate and a production guarantee. Several propositions consist of designed energy result, but that does not always indicate the business will certainly compensate you if the system creates much less. Check out the language closely.

Financing can shadow the genuine cost if you are not careful

Solar financing is where lots of otherwise practical decisions go off track. Regular monthly settlement framing is powerful. A sales representative can make practically any kind of task audio attractive if the focus remains on repayment rather than total installed price, loan charges, rate of interest, and projected cost savings over time.

That does not mean funding misbehaves. For lots of households, it is the useful way to move on. However compare the cash rate and funded price meticulously. Ask whether supplier costs are built right into the car loan. Ask the length of time it takes for the economics to work if your power use adjustments or if energy rates do not climb as promptly as the proposition assumes.

A strong installer does not hurry this conversation. They will go through the numbers clearly and give you space to believe. If the sales procedure seems like a timeshare pitch, stroll away.

A smooth task generally adheres to a foreseeable pattern

When photovoltaic panel providers run great operations, the process tends to unfold in a stable means. First comes the site analysis and proposal improvement. After contract signing, the style group wraps up the design and electrical strategy. Permits are sent. Equipment is bought. Installation is scheduled. The city or neighborhood authority checks the job. The utility gives permission to run. After that the property owner gets a walkthrough of surveillance and shutoff procedures.

That sequence seems straightforward theoretically, but small variations issue. Some firms arrange installs before authorizations are completely safe and secure, which can trigger hold-ups. Some collect huge deposits and after that go silent. Some surface physical installment rapidly but leave the client waiting on final energy authorization with really little communication.

Ask each business to clarify its regular operations. The installer who can define the procedure plainly, including common hold-ups and that manages them, is frequently the one with the far better internal systems.
